A standard electrode potential, eo, measures the tendency for the reduction process to occur at an electrode (with respect to the she), when all species in solution have unit activity (~ 1.0 m) and gases are at 1 bar pressure. Electrochemical galvanic cells involve electron transfer from a metal (elec trode) surface to a environment (electrolyte). this metal is treated as the anode due to its ability to oxidize by losing electrons and becoming electron deficient atoms called cations. Used to determine cell voltages and whether a redox reaction is spontaneous. standard electrode potentials are given relative to the standard hydrogen electrode potential.
